Releases: yaohaixiao/outline.js
Releases · yaohaixiao/outline.js
3.40.1
Bug Fixes
- 修复未设置 showCode 时,导航菜单创建 data-code 属性节点的问题; (f450c80)
- 修复资源引用路径问题 (d421380)
3.39.3
Bug Fixes
- 修复 chapterTextFilter 参数内置的方法会删除标题括号内容的问题; (b7f7204)
3.39.2
Bug Fixes
- 修复 outline.js 为文章标题添加 class 样式时,删除标题原有样式的问题; (f02953b)
3.39.1
Bug Fixes
- 修复 print 样式针对表格和媒体内容的显示问题 (0fa85f8)
Features
3.39.0
Bug Fixes
- 修复缺陷-issues(#48)-处理 sticky 定位 onResize() 方法中没有判断是否 sticky 定位,直接调用 this.calculateStickyHeight() 方法报错的问题 (ad4f25c)
- 修复 remove() 方法中 attr() 方法写错成 attrs的问题 (877505c)
Features
3.38.3
- fix: 修复缺陷-issues(#48)-处理 sticky 定位 onResize() 方法中没有判断是否 sticky 定位,直接调用 this.calculateStickyHeight() 方法报错的问题
3.38.2
Bug Fixes
- 修复缺陷 - issues(#47) - 配置参数 showCode 默认值调整为:false (5bba55f)
- 修复缺陷 - issues(#45) - 兼容问题,默认 scrollElement = 'html,body' 在老版本 chrome(Chromium 60.0.3112.113)以下需要手动设置为 ‘body’ (68c6ffa)
3.38.1
Bug Fixes
- 修复 ES6 语法 扩展运算符(spread)在低版本浏览器中的兼容性问题; (afdae86)
- 修复使用语音阅读时,推出阅读模式,未关闭语音阅读的问题; (fdacca6)
Features
3.38.0
Bug Fixes
- 修复调整 getChaptersByHeadings() 方法逻辑后,设置显示编码,导航菜单会显示重复的编码问题; (ee4ee83)
Features
- 调整 Navigator 模块的绘制逻辑,展开时添加 outline-navigator_expanded 样式表示展开样式 (bf7a61e)
- 添加 isExpanded()、expand() 和 collapses() 方法,并添加 API 文档; (64c3f0b)